Outside of Bank of China there is usually a man who will exchange money for you. Although the exchange rate is a little higher, it has little affect overall.

Once you have US dollars you can go to Agriculture Bank of China with your passport and money and Western Union them to anywhere and anyone you would like in the World.

The second way is to have your Chinese friend exchange the money for you. Chinese citizens can easily do this. Foreigners cannot easily exchange money legally through the banks, and only a few select banks can offer this service. If you try to do it yourself legally you will need the following:
1. alien resident permit/work permit
2. passport
3. income tax receipts
4. employment contract
